How To Make Foil-Baked Whitefish With Fresh Vegetables
Prep:
5 mins
Cook:
30 mins
Total:
35 mins
Ingredients
- 4 white fish fillets
- 2 tsp. olive oil, plus 2 tablespoons
- salt
- pepper, to taste
- 2 large tomatoes, chopped
- ½ cup broccoli florets
- ½ cup mushrooms
- 2 tbsp. lemon juice, fresh
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 400 degrees.
- Drizzle fillets with the 2 tsp. olive oil and season with salt and pepper.
- In a large bowl combine, mushrooms, tomatoes, broccoli, lemon juice, and remaining 2 tbsp. olive oil.
- Place fillet oil-side down on a large piece of foil.
- Fold the sides of the foil upwards creating a bowl-like shape.
- Repeat with each remaining fish so each fillet has it’s own foil bowl.
- Spoon the vegetable mixture evenly over each fillet.
- Close the sides of the foil completely and place the foil onto a baking sheet.
- Bake for about 20-25 minutes or until the fish is cooked through.
Nutrition
- Sugar: 4g

- Calcium: 42mg
- Calories: 279kcal
- Carbohydrates: 7g
- Cholesterol: 113mg
- Fat: 8g
- Fiber: 2g
- Iron: 2mg
- Potassium: 1071mg
- Protein: 48g
- Saturated Fat: 2g
- Sodium: 130mg
- Vitamin A: 1105IU
- Vitamin C: 34mg
